Output 64dbbed3291dde3b74ac2cfb6568547f26e528836b083675b509282653bfa1b6:29

value
86503400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d808edd3e1be744e1b5938ef36b562872cf8078 OP_EQUAL
address
MDWMTW7HBsNnYyFCUEZY5xJW7eQJzrRruo
transaction
64dbbed3291dde3b74ac2cfb6568547f26e528836b083675b509282653bfa1b6
spent
true